GitHub for Atom features and specs

  • Seamless GitHub Integration
    Atom by GitHub provides seamless integration with GitHub, allowing users to easily manage repositories, perform version control operations, and collaborate on projects directly from the editor.
  • Customization
    Atom is highly customizable, allowing developers to tailor the editor to their preferences with themes, color schemes, and packages that enhance functionality and user experience.
  • Open-Source
    As an open-source editor, Atom encourages community contributions, offering a vast library of plugins and packages developed by other users to extend its capabilities.
  • Cross-Platform
    Atom is available on multiple operating systems, including Windows, macOS, and Linux, ensuring a consistent development experience across different environments.
  • Teletype for Collaboration
    The Teletype package allows for real-time collaboration within Atom, enabling users to share their workspace with others and work together seamlessly.

Possible disadvantages of GitHub for Atom

  • Performance
    Atom can be resource-intensive, particularly with large projects or numerous extensions installed, which may impact performance and speed negatively.
  • End of Active Development
    GitHub announced the sunsetting of Atom effective December 2022, which means there will be no new features or active development moving forward, potentially affecting long-term usability.
  • Complexity for Beginners
    The level of customization and plethora of features can be overwhelming to new users or those unfamiliar with configuring development environments.
  • Competition
    With other powerful editors like Visual Studio Code gaining popularity due to better performance and active development, Atom faces strong competition in the market.

OSOR features and specs

  • Promotion of Open Source
    OSOR helps promote the use of open-source software within European public administrations, encouraging interoperability and reducing dependency on proprietary systems.
  • Community Building
    OSOR fosters a community of developers, public officials, and IT specialists, facilitating collaboration and sharing of open-source projects and resources across Europe.
  • Knowledge Sharing
    Through its repository and platform, OSOR provides a wealth of information, best practices, and case studies that can serve as guidance for public administrations considering open-source solutions.
  • Cost Efficiency
    By advocating for open-source solutions, OSOR helps public administrations reduce software licensing costs, potentially leading to substantial fiscal savings.
  • Transparency
    The platform promotes transparency in government operations by encouraging the use of open and accessible software solutions, which can be scrutinized and improved by the public.

Possible disadvantages of OSOR

  • Adoption Challenges
    Transitioning to open-source software can present various challenges, such as compatibility with existing systems, lack of technical support, and the need for staff retraining.
  • Limited Customization
    While open-source software is highly customizable, the expertise required to tailor these solutions to specific needs can be a limitation for some public administrations lacking technical resources.
  • Resource Intensity
    Participation in and management of open-source projects can be resource-intensive, requiring significant time investment from staff to contribute to and maintain these projects.
  • Security Concerns
    Some public administrations might view open-source solutions as more vulnerable to security risks due to their transparency and open nature, though this is often debated.
  • Resistance to Change
    There can be organizational resistance to adopting open-source solutions, as stakeholders might be accustomed to established proprietary systems they believe more reliable or familiar.
